Ryerson University logoJoin us Tuesday, September 29th at noon for the #BlackLivesMatter: Equity, Social Justice and Policing Soup and Substance Series Session at the Podium (POD) Room 250.  In this session, panelists will discuss Black Lives Matter TO (Toronto), police accountability, and the significance of this movement for our community.

The Division of Equity, Diversity and Inclusion (EDI) at Ryerson University presents the Soup & Substance Series, a series of noon hour moderated panel discussions held at Podium (POD) 250 (unless otherwise noted).  While enjoying a warm bowl of soup and refreshments, participants will engage panelists in an open conversation on a range of diversity related topics.  Dr. Denise O’Neil Green, Assistant Vice President/Vice Provost of Equity, Diversity and Inclusion (EDI), will moderate the series, which will be free and open to the public.
